Join us in a fun exploration of Pop Art, an art movement in the late 1950s and 60s where the art of Andy Warhol, Robert Rauschenberg and Roy Lichtenstein reflected everyday life and common objects and blurred the line between fine art and commercial art. We’ll be using everyday objects, photographs, repetition, colour, fluoro and metallic paints to paint your own work of Pop Art on a canvas.
